What is a Robot Vacuum Cleaner?
Robot vacuum cleaners are autonomous devices that browse throughout the home, using sensing units and navigation innovations to clean floorings while minimizing human intervention. Unlike traditional vacuum cleaners, robot vacuums are created to run independently, going back to their charging station when they require to dock and recharge. The integration of clever technology likewise enables these devices to be managed through mobile phone applications or wise home systems.
Functions of Robot Vacuum Cleaners
The capabilities of robot vacuum have expanded considerably throughout the years. Here are some common features found in modern designs:
- Suction Power: Varies among models, with some delivering high suction for deep cleaning carpets.
- Navigation Technology:
- Lidar (Light Detection and Ranging)
- Camera-based navigation
- Gyroscope sensors
- Smart Home Integration: Compatible with virtual assistants like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.
- Scheduled Cleaning: Allows users to set particular times for the vacuum to run autonomously.
- Self-Emptying Dust Bins: Some designs feature a base that instantly empties the gadget's dustbin.
- Multi-Surface Capability: Suitable for both carpets and tough floors.
- Anti-Tangle Design: Brushes that minimize tangling with hair or strings.
- Virtual Boundaries: Users can set barriers so that the robot prevents specific areas or rooms.

Considerations When Choosing a Robot Vacuum Cleaner
Regardless of their many benefits, possible purchasers need to consider numerous elements to ensure they choose the best robot vacuum cleaner for their needs:
- Home Size and Layout: Larger homes may require designs with powerful batteries and advanced navigation.
- Kind of Flooring: Some models perform much better on carpets, while others excel on difficult floors.
- Animals: Homeowners with family pets should search for models designed to handle pet hair and dander.
- Budget: Robot vacuums range commonly in price, from budget plan models to high-end devices with sophisticated features.
- Upkeep: Consider the expense of changing filters and brushes, and the ease of cleaning the gadget itself.
- Noise Level: Some models run quietly while others can be disruptive throughout cleaning cycles.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. Can robot vacuum clean all kinds of surface areas?Yes, many contemporary robot vacuum cleaners are designed to work on a variety of surface areas, including carpets, tile, and hardwood floorings. However, it is a good idea to examine the specifications of private designs as some might be much better suited for particular surface areas.
2. The length of time does a robot vacuum operate on a single charge?The battery life of robot vacuum cleaners differs by model, typically lasting anywhere from 60 to 120 minutes. Larger homes with more square video may need designs with extended battery life.
3. Do robot vacuum need a lot of maintenance?Upkeep requirements depend on the design, however many need periodic emptying of the dustbin, cleaning of brushes, and replacement of filters. Some models feature self-emptying bases that lower maintenance.
